Avtomatlashtirish va boshqarish


Funksiya blokini chaqirish



Yüklə 0,82 Mb.
Pdf görüntüsü
səhifə17/80
tarix24.12.2023
ölçüsü0,82 Mb.
#159205
1   ...   13   14   15   16   17   18   19   20   ...   80
УМК-DMK-uz-2022

Funksiya blokini chaqirish 
LAD da, FBD da yoki STL da FB boshqa har qanday blokdan (misol uchun TB.FB. yoki FC) chaqairilshi mumkin. Agar FB 
formal parametrlarsiz yozilgan bo‘lsa, LAD / FBD da dastur elementlarning FB bloklari FB jildidan olinib,uni joriy tarmog'iga 
o‘tkazishi mumkin. Keyin faqat FB yuqoridagi tegishli namunasini DB belgilash kerak. Siz mantiq sharoitiyoki avvalgi holda FB 
chaqirishingiz mumkin.FBning rasmiy parametrlarini bo‘lsa, bir xil qoida ishlatiladi, lekin har bir rasmiy parametr tomonidan talab 
qilib, har bir haqiqiy parametr manzili berilishi kerak. 
STL da FB rasmiy rasmiy parametrlari holda bir FB FB raqami va misol DB sonini aniqlash uchun, qo‘ng'iroq ta'lim 
foydalanib, deyiladi (masalan, fb 100, DB100 chaqiruv), har bir parametr chaqirig'iga ostidan alohida satrda keltirilgan har bir 
haqiqiy parametr uchun manzil belgilash uchun imkon beradi liniyasi. 
 
 
 
Funksiya (FC) 


FC uch foydalanuvchi blok turlaridan (TB, FB, va FС) biri hisoblanadi. Bunda dasturning bir qismi yozilishi mumkin. FBdan 
farqli o‘laroq FC tayinlangan ma'lumotlar blok (DB) xotira talab qilmaydi. Shu bilan birga, bir FС o‘qish yoki boshqa bloklari 
kirishingiz mumkin ma'lumotlarni yozish uchun global ma'lumot blok kirishingiz mumkin. FCS murakkab raqamli operatsiyalar 
oddiy mantiq uchun mos bo‘lgan, va ko‘plab .. S7 ilovalar, umumiy dasturning ko‘p sakson uchun etmish sifatida foizni tashkil 
dasturiy ta'minot va Inter andoza ko‘rinib turganidek, boshqa bloklar kabi u blok-argumentlarni e'lon uchun o‘zgaruvchan 
deklaratsiya bo‘limiga (blok oynasining yuqori bo‘lmasiga] o‘z ichiga oladi; va, dastur yozish. bir Inter yilda uchun kod qism (blok 
oynaning pastki bo‘lmasiga).
Rasm 4-4.funktsiyani (FC) dasturlashtirish uchun andoza ochiq LAD muharriri. 
Agar FC qayta ishlash paytida faqat Inter zarur va faqat mavjud bo‘lgan qiymatlari uchun, vaqtinchalik (temp) o‘zgaruvchilar 
aniqlash mumkin. Har bir FC ham siz qo‘ng'iroq blokda qaytib bir RETURN o‘zgaruvchilar aniqlash imkonini beradi, shuningdek, 
rasmiy parametrlarini, siz qora quti funktsiyasi sifatida bir Inter rivojlantirish imkonini beradi o‘zgarmaydigan maxsus turini aniqlash 
mumkin -..a box ko‘rsatmasiga o‘xshash qachon rasmiy parametrlarini bildirib, siz OUT yoki OUT o‘zgaruvchilar iN, iN aniqlash 
mumkin. o‘zgaruvchilar IN funktsiyasi uchun kirishlar va FK o‘qiladi; OUT o‘zgaruvchilar Inter chiqishi yoki Inter yoziladi; bir 
IN_OUT o‘zgaruvchan o‘qib va Inter yoziladi ikkala. o‘rinbosar manzili egalari sifatida FC harakat qilish rasmiy parametr 
o‘zgaruvchilar. Agar sizga dasturida bir vazifasi sifatida Inter qo‘ng'iroq har safar, siz formal parametrlar o‘rniga haqiqiy manzillar 
[dolzarb parametrlarni) bir xil majmuini yetkazib beradi. 

Yüklə 0,82 Mb.

Dostları ilə paylaş:
1   ...   13   14   15   16   17   18   19   20   ...   80




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©genderi.org 2024
rəhbərliyinə müraciət

    Ana səhifə